dc.description.abstract Measurements are presented of the t-channel single-top-quark production cross section in proton-proton collisions at √S = 8 TeV. The results are based on a data sample corresponding to an integrated luminosity of 19.7 fb -1 recorded with the CMS detector at the LHC. The cross section is measured inclusively, as well as separately for top (t) and antitop t̄, in final states with a muon or an electron. The measured inclusive t-channel cross section is σ t-ch. = 83.6 ± 2.3 (stat.) ± 7.4 (syst.) pb. The single t and t̄ cross sections are measured to be σ t-ch.(t) = 53.8 ± 1.5 (stat.) ± 4.4 (syst.) pb and σ t-ch. t̄= 27.6 ± 1.3 (stat.) ± 3.7 (syst.) pb, respectively. The measured ratio of cross sections is R t-ch. = σ t-ch.(t)/σ t-ch. t̄ = 1.95 ± 0.10 (stat.) ± 0.19 (syst.), in agreement with the standard model prediction. The modulus of the Cabibbo-Kobayashi-Maskawa matrix element V tb is extracted and, in combination with a previous CMS result at √S = 7 TeV, a value |V tb| = 0.998 ± 0.038 (exp.) ± 0.016 (theo.) is obtained.
